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

SwedenABSOLUTELY NOTHING. This flat is brilliant. I am almost scared to praise it so much because I am afraid I won't get a chance to book it again. The host is fantastic. When I was in a bind, she was right there with helpful information. English is spoken like a native. If you are coming to Gdansk and you are a couple, you need to book this flat, stat. Just one minor point. You need to not mind walking up four flights of stairs. We didn't, but some might want to know there is no elevator.
What did I like? Goodness. Where to even begin?! This apartment is an absolute find. I had to pinch myself several times to believe I was in such a gorgeous location in the old town with a fabulous view, a fantastic kitchen with everything you need - including a refreshing welcome drink waiting in the fridge. Everything is perfect for a couple to enjoy a break in Gdansk / Sopot. There is paid parking an easy amble 200 meters away and super convenient - considering parking in the old town requires a residence permit - or at least that's what we were told when we drove onto Ul. Szeroka by the policewoman controlling traffic. I think this might have been unique to our visit because workers were building dozens of little huts for the upcoming St. Dominic's Fair on the street where we should have been able to park by paying for a ticket (aside: the Fair looks to be incredible considering the amount of work they put into preparing for it). If you will be in Gdansk during the Fair you really could not ask for a more perfect location this this apartment. It's on the 4th floor (top floor) so you are high enough from the street to avoid the noise with the windows closed, but the main thoroughfare of the Fair is literally outside the gate! What a treat! But we're not done with the praise. Both my partner and I are foodies and we LOVED the restaurants on the street. We enjoyed gorgeous steaks at La Pampa Steakhouse, delicious breakfast out on the street at Tekstylia, superb Asian cuisine at SheroKa and divine Indian at Shanti (who very kindly let us in to eat 15 minutes before the kitchen closed at 10.30pm on our return from Sopot). Just around the corner is the Gdansk Bazar, and if you love fresh fruit and veg, you are going to be in heaven. Inside the building adjacent on the lower floor is every possible kind of deli cuisine. Perfect. Can't wait to come back.

United KingdomThe apartment was very hot due to being summer and a top floor apartment, but there was an air con/fan plug in we found in a cupboard and this helped cool the apartment down. The apartment is on the 4th floor with no lift, not a bother for us but worth mentioning for others.
Beautiful apartment in the Old Town of Gdansk. Walking distance to all main attractions. The apartment is small, but wonderfully decorated and laid out. Great communication with Agnes, easy check in and out. Great amenities, cleaning products, condiments and some alcohol free beer and water in fridge for our arrival.
